    Admiral, an Inc 5000 company, helps online news and media publishers grow visitor relationships and revenue. Admiral’s Visitor Relationship Management (VRM) platform combines marketing automation, AI, personalization, and an engagement layer to deliver the right offer, at the right time, at every visitor touchpoint. Admiral is 100% performance-based, so publishers have guaranteed net revenue gain. Admiral VRM delivers: -Increased revenue via the industry's best adblock recovery tool. -Offer and grow paid subscriptions and donation campaigns -Authenticate users via managed registration wall, user accounts, and first-party data sets, -Grow email newsletter signups, social media follows, and app downloads, -Admiral is a GDPR and CCPA compliant Consent Management Platform (CMP). Admiral’s platform offers analytics dashboards, journey builders, and visitor segmentation/ targeting. Admiral offers a free tag for any publishers to add to their site, it only take 5 minutes. Publishers have immediate access to analytics to view revenue potential. Modules can be easily turned on with no code; implementation is dev-light and quick.
